All Cast

Lee Van Cleef

Lee Van Cleef

John Peter McAllister

Tim Van Patten

Tim Van Patten

Max Keller

Sho Kosugi

Sho Kosugi

Okasa

Bill McKinney

Bill McKinney

Sheriff Kyle

Claude Akins

Claude Akins

Mr. Trumbull

Demi Moore

Demi Moore

Holly Trumbull

Clu Gulager

Clu Gulager

Mr. Christensen

Peter Looney

Peter Looney

Jim Powell

W.T. Zacha

W.T. Zacha

Bartender

Gerry Black

Gerry Black

Truck Driver

John Lehne

John Lehne

Havilland

Charles Collins

Charles Collins

Charlie Pattersen

Lori Lethin

Lori Lethin

Jill Pattersen

Soon-Tek Oh

Soon-Tek Oh

Mr. Lika

Brian Tochi

Brian Tochi

Jonathan Chan

Shanna Reed

Shanna Reed

Kelly Pattersen

Dick Durock

Dick Durock

Jerry

Jeff Imada

Jeff Imada

Bodyguard

Bill Saito

Bill Saito

Bodyguard